I have to mention first the Monster series.  Monster Island, Monster Nation and Monster Planet.  I like these better than I like World War Z!  Really!  When I heard they were making a World War Z movie I was happy, but I had been saying that the series deserved to be made into a movie.  It will probably never happen, but if it were I'd be first in line.  I really loved it.  It's not your typical zombies.  They talk, they eat everything with a life force (even the bark off the trees) and the mummies (FINALLY) that died after they stoped taking the brain out of the skull before wrapping them even came alive.  I really don't want to give away how this all started, but that's your typical problem as well.  We all know it's coming.  This book shows it did.  The middle book wasn't as interesting as the beginning and the last, but it ties everything together so you have to read them all.  If you want to read something out of the ordinary zombie stereotype and you have an open imagination you need to read them.

World War Z.  Great book.  Different perspectives from all over the world during and after the zombie outbreak.  How it started.  Everything.  I can't wait for the movie.  I hope it sticks to the book.  If they stray too much it won't be worth watching.  They even have dogs that sniff out if you are infected.  How they train a dog to do that in such a short time, I don't know.  I haven't read it in years, so maybe they said it was a while into the outbreak.  I don't remember.  I just know it actually was one of the best.

baby clothes blanket

I wanted to take a moment and just share some ideas for baby clothes.  You know, the ones that baby made a "mess" in and the onesies are all stained brown at the bottoms...  or the ones that have soo much yuck around the collar that you can't even donate them?  Or how about the ones that you just can't seem to let go of and want to keep?  What I have done is take those clothes and cut squares.  They do not all have to be the same size.  As long as when it all comes together it's all straight on the top and bottom, left and right you are okay.  If it's a picture, cut out the picture.  If its just fabric, that's fine too.  Just make sure you cut the square piece from seam to seam and you don't have the sewed part in your square.  Put them all together.  Make a blanket.  When you are down sewing them all together, go to a crafty type store (or Walmart, doesn't matter) and pick out a fabric to be the back.  Make sure you measure so you know how much you will need.  Place both fabrics nice side down.  Sew three sides.  You can either leave it like this pull it through so it's right side out and sew up the end, or you can pull it through and fill it with polyfil (flat).  If you decide on the polyfil, remember with each wash it will get bunched up bits at a time so hanging it out to dry would be best, after hand washing it.  If you do the polyfil sew little spots through the seams of the pics through the polyfil itself to the back.  Buttons in these spots work nice to cover up any weird looking spots.  This will hold the filling in place.  Sew up the end and keep your babies clothes that you just couldn't part with!  For an example, you can go to the link below and see one finished.  It has two of my old shirts in it and I cut up an old pink baby blanket of mine.  I drew pics on some squares for the rest of them.  I picked a polyester back.  My son loved it.
